United States of AmericaGenre:OperaSanta Fe Opera is a world-renowned classical music ensemble that was founded in 1957 by John Crosby, a visionary impresario who wanted to create a unique opera experience in the American Southwest. The ensemble is based in Santa Fe, New Mexico, and performs in an open-air theater that offers stunning views of the surrounding mountains and desert landscape. From its inception, Santa Fe Opera has been committed to presenting innovative productions of both classic and contemporary operas, featuring some of the most talented singers, conductors, and designers in the world. The ensemble has also been a pioneer in the use of supertitles, which provide translations of the libretto for non-native speakers of the language in which the opera is being performed. Over the years, Santa Fe Opera has become known for its adventurous programming, which has included world premieres of new operas as well as lesser-known works by established composers.
